Neighbourhood policing a priority despite station closure
Tue, 12 Apr 2016
Neighbourhood policing is still a priority - despite budget cuts forcing the closure of another police station.
Last week over 60 police officers were moved from the Lord Street site in Douglas to Police Headquarters - retailers, in particular, have expressed concerns about the impact this could have.
Neighbourhood policing has been cited as one of the main reasons crime levels on the Isle of Man remain low.
